Steps to Pair Altec Lansing Bluetooth Earbuds

Now that you’re prepared, follow these straightforward steps to pair your earbuds with a smartphone or computer.

Pairing with a Smartphone

Bluetooth earbuds are most commonly paired with smartphones, be it Android or iPhone. Here’s how you can do it effectively.

For Android Users

  1. Enable Bluetooth on Your Phone: Navigate to the settings menu and turn on Bluetooth.
  2. Turn On Your Earbuds: Press and hold the power button on your earbuds until you see the LED light blinking. This indicates that they are in pairing mode.
  3. Select Your Earbuds from the List: On your phone’s Bluetooth menu, find your Altec Lansing earbuds listed as “Altec Lansing” or a similar name. Tap to connect.
  4. Confirm Connection: Once paired, you will hear a notification, and the LED light will stop blinking, signaling a successful connection.

For iPhone Users

  1. Open Settings: Go to your iPhone’s settings.
  2. Turn on Bluetooth: Ensure that Bluetooth is enabled.
  3. Activate Pairing Mode on Your Earbuds: As previously mentioned, hold the power button until the LED starts blinking.
  4. Finalize the Pairing: Look for your earbuds listed under “My Devices.” Tap to connect, and you’ll know you’re successful when you hear a confirmation sound.

Pairing with a Computer

Pairing your Altec Lansing Bluetooth earbuds with a Windows or Mac computer involves a few additional steps.

For Windows PC

  1. Access the Bluetooth Settings: Click on the Start menu, then go to Settings > Devices > Bluetooth & other devices.
  2. Turn on Bluetooth: Ensure Bluetooth is toggled on.
  3. Activate Pairing Mode on Your Earbuds: Follow the same steps as above to put your earbuds in pairing mode.
  4. Add Bluetooth or Other Device: Click on “Add Bluetooth or other device,” and select “Bluetooth” from the options.
  5. Connect to Your Earbuds: Locate “Altec Lansing” from the list and click to connect. You’ll receive a sound confirmation once successfully paired.

For Mac Users

  1. Open System Preferences: Click on the Apple menu and select System Preferences from the dropdown.
  2. Go to Bluetooth: Click on Bluetooth and ensure it is activated.
  3. Prepare Your Earbuds: Put your earbuds into pairing mode.
  4. Find Your Earbuds: Look for “Altec Lansing” in the list of devices. Click “Connect,” and you should hear a confirmation sound that indicates a successful pairing.

Troubleshooting Pairing Issues

Even with clear instructions, some users may run into problems while pairing their Altec Lansing Bluetooth earbuds.

Common Issues and Solutions

Here are a few common issues and their solutions:

Issue 1: Earbuds Not Showing in Bluetooth Menu

  • Solution: Make sure your earbuds are charged and in pairing mode. Restart your phone or computer and try again.

Issue 2: Intermittent Sound or Connectivity Problems

  • Solution: Ensure that you are within the Bluetooth range (usually up to 30 feet) and check for any obstables that may affect connection. Also, reset your earbuds and try pairing from scratch.

How do I put my Altec Lansing earbuds in pairing mode?

To put your Altec Lansing earbuds in pairing mode, start by ensuring they are charged. Once charged, locate the power button, which may also serve multiple functions. Press and hold the power button for several seconds until you see a blinking light — usually blue and red alternating — which indicates that the earbuds are now discoverable.

If your earbuds have a dedicated pairing button, use that as well. Remember to refer to your specific model’s user manual, as the process may slightly vary. Once in pairing mode, the earbuds will remain discoverable for a few minutes, giving you ample time to connect to your smart device.

What should I do if my earbuds won’t connect to my device?

If your Altec Lansing earbuds won’t connect to your device, the first step is to make sure Bluetooth is enabled on the device. Additionally, check that the earbuds are in pairing mode and are within a reasonable distance from the device, typically within 30 feet for most Bluetooth connections.

If you are still experiencing issues, try restarting both your earbuds and the device. Sometimes, removing the earbuds from the list of previously connected devices on your phone or tablet and then attempting to reconnect can also resolve the problem. Finally, check for any software updates for both your earbuds and your device to ensure compatibility.

How can I reset my Altec Lansing earbuds?

Resetting your Altec Lansing earbuds can help resolve connectivity issues or other performance problems. To reset, first, make sure the earbuds are turned off. Next, press and hold the power button for about 10 seconds until you see the indicator light flash in a specific pattern — usually a combination of red and blue.

Once the reset is complete, you will need to reconnect the earbuds to your device by following the pairing instructions. Keep in mind that resetting your earbuds will erase all previous connections, so you’ll need to reconnect them to any devices you used prior.
